Windows Driver Foundation (WUDFHost.exe) có tên chính thức là Windows Driver Framework là một bộ thư viện và công cụ của Microsoft giúp giảm bớt sự phức tạp của việc viết trình điều khiển Windows. Nó đẩy trình điều khiển sang chế độ người dùng và điều quan trọng đối với sự ổn định của hệ thống. Nhưng một số người dùng báo cáo, mức sử dụng CPU đạt 99%-100% trên trình quản lý tác vụ, “Windows Driver Foundation ” đứng đầu danh sách. Thật tốt cho bạn, Windows Driver Foundation có thể xuất hiện với một tên khác trong Trình quản lý tác vụ, chẳng hạn như wudfhost.exe hoặc Khung trình điều khiển chế độ người dùng (UMDF).
Nếu Windows Driver Foundation chiếm một phần chính của CPU, làm hao pin máy tính xách tay hoặc đôi khi khiến windows 10 bị đóng băng, Dưới đây là cách khắc phục nền tảng trình điều khiển windows hoặc WUDFHost.exe Mức sử dụng CPU cao sự cố trên windows 10.
WUDFHost.exe Mức sử dụng CPU cao
Trước tiên, hãy ngắt kết nối các thiết bị ngoại vi không cần thiết như thiết bị USB hoặc ổ cứng gắn ngoài và kiểm tra trạng thái của sự cố.
Khởi động trạng thái khởi động sạch của Windows 10 giúp xác định xem dịch vụ của bên thứ ba có gây ra WUDFHost.exe Mức sử dụng CPU cao vấn đề.
Cập nhật windows 10
Microsoft thường xuyên phát hành các bản cập nhật Windows với các cải tiến bảo mật và sửa lỗi. Cài đặt các bản cập nhật windows mới nhất cũng khắc phục các sự cố trước đó. đó là lý do đảm bảo máy tính của bạn đã cài đặt và cập nhật các bản cập nhật Windows mới nhất.
- Nhấn phím Windows + I để mở cài đặt,
- Nhấp vào Cập nhật &Bảo mật, sau đó kiểm tra các bản cập nhật
- Thao tác này sẽ kiểm tra và tải xuống, cài đặt các bản cập nhật Windows mới nhất từ máy chủ của Microsoft
- Sau khi hoàn tất, hãy khởi động lại PC của bạn để áp dụng chúng và kiểm tra trạng thái của wudfhost. exe nền tảng trình điều khiển windows vấn đề sử dụng cpu cao.
Chạy trình khắc phục sự cố Bảo trì hệ thống
Chạy trình khắc phục sự cố Bảo trì Hệ thống để chẩn đoán và tự động khắc phục Windows Driver Foundation sử dụng sự cố CPU cao trên máy tính của bạn.
Cách dễ nhất để chạy trình khắc phục sự cố Bảo trì Hệ thống là Nhấn phím Windows + R, nhập msdt.exe -id MaintenanceDiagnostic và nhấp vào ok rồi làm theo hướng dẫn trên màn hình.
Ngoài ra, bạn có thể chạy trình khắc phục sự cố Bảo trì hệ thống từ danh sách trình khắc phục sự cố tích hợp bên dưới.
- Mở bảng điều khiển, Đặt chế độ xem Bảng điều khiển bằng Biểu tượng lớn và nhấp vào Khắc phục sự cố.
- Ở phía bên trái, nhấp vào liên kết Xem tất cả, cuộn xuống và tìm Bảo trì hệ thống.
- Chạy trình khắc phục sự cố và làm theo hướng dẫn trên màn hình để hoàn tất quy trình.
Chạy Công cụ kiểm tra tệp hệ thống
Khi các tệp hệ thống của máy tính bị hỏng hoặc bị thiếu, bạn có thể gặp phải sự cố sử dụng CPU cao của Windows 10 hoặc wudfhost.exe sử dụng 100 CPU . Chạy tiện ích kiểm tra tệp hệ thống tích hợp sẵn để chẩn đoán và khôi phục các tệp hệ thống bị hỏng bị thiếu bằng các tệp chính xác.
- Mở dấu nhắc lệnh với tư cách quản trị viên,
- Đầu tiên, hãy chạy lệnh DISM restore health DISM /Online /Cleanup-Image /RestoreHealth giúp kiểm tra trạng thái hình ảnh của windows 10,
- Sau đó chạy lệnh sfc /scannow thao tác này sẽ quét các tệp hệ thống bị hỏng, nếu tìm thấy bất kỳ tệp nào, hãy khôi phục chúng bằng tệp chính xác.
- Sau khi quá trình quét hoàn tất 100%, hãy khởi động lại PC của bạn và kiểm tra trạng thái của sự cố này.
Tắt dịch vụ Windows Driver Foundation
- Nhấn phím Windows và R cùng nhau nhập services.msc và clcik được rồi,
- Thao tác này sẽ mở bảng điều khiển dịch vụ windows,
- Cuộn xuống và tìm Windows Driver Foundation – User-mode Driver Framework, nhấp chuột phải vào nó và chọn Properties
- Tại đây, thay đổi loại khởi động thành Đã tắt hoặc Thủ công và nhấp vào dừng dịch vụ bên cạnh trạng thái dịch vụ.
- Nhấp vào áp dụng và ok, bây giờ hãy kiểm tra trạng thái của sự cố mức sử dụng cpu cao của trình điều khiển windows.
Cài đặt lại trình điều khiển bộ điều hợp mạng
Trình điều khiển cũ đã lỗi thời hoặc bị hỏng cũng gây ra sự cố sử dụng CPU cao của Windows 10. Theo một số người dùng, việc gỡ cài đặt trình điều khiển bộ điều hợp mạng và cài đặt lại trình điều khiển này giúp họ giải quyết vấn đề sử dụng cpu cao do trình điều khiển windows gây ra trên windows 10.
Lưu ý:áp dụng cho cả trình điều khiển bộ điều hợp mạng Không dây hoặc ethernet.
- Nhấn phím Windows + R, nhập ncpa.cpl và nhấp vào ok,
- Thao tác này sẽ mở cửa sổ kết nối mạng, tại đây, hãy tìm bộ điều hợp mạng đang hoạt động của bạn và ghi lại tên trình điều khiển của nó (Đối với tôi, bộ điều khiển dòng Realtek PCIe GbE)
- Bây giờ, nhấn phím Windows + X và chọn trình quản lý thiết bị,
- Thao tác này sẽ hiển thị tất cả danh sách trình điều khiển thiết bị đã cài đặt,
- xác định vị trí và mở rộng phần “Bộ điều hợp mạng”
- Nhấp chuột phải vào bộ điều hợp có vấn đề rồi nhấp vào “Gỡ cài đặt thiết bị“
- Nhấp lại vào gỡ cài đặt khi được yêu cầu xác nhận và khởi động lại PC của bạn.
Sau khi máy tính của bạn khởi động, trình điều khiển mạng sẽ được cài đặt lại. Nếu không thể thấy trình điều khiển được cài đặt trên máy tính của bạn ngay cả sau khi khởi động lại hệ thống thì:
- Mở trình quản lý thiết bị bằng devmgmt.msc
- nhấp vào “Hành động“, sau đó nhấp vào “Quét để tìm các thay đổi về phần cứng“.
hoặc truy cập trang web của nhà sản xuất thiết bị để tải xuống và cài đặt trình điều khiển mới nhất cho bộ điều hợp mạng.
Tạo tài khoản người dùng mới
Ngoài ra, có khả năng hồ sơ người dùng bị hỏng và điều đó gây ra tình trạng sử dụng 100 CPU trên windows 10. Tạo tài khoản người dùng mới, đăng nhập bằng tài khoản người dùng mới tạo và kiểm tra trạng thái sử dụng 100 CPU trên windows 10.
- Cách khắc phục sự cố kết nối Internet của Windows 10
- Tính năng Bảo trì tự động của Windows 10 là gì? Cách vô hiệu hóa điều này
- Máy in Windows 10 liên tục ngoại tuyến? Hãy làm cho nó trực tuyến
- Khắc phục trạng thái lỗi 0xc000012f Lỗi hình ảnh xấu trên Windows 10
- Đã giải quyết:Windows 10 sử dụng CPU cao sau khi cập nhật!